If you'd like to share your US Election anxiety with other mefites in real time, you can join our chat server. How? You can use any chat client that supports Jabber like Trillian, Adium, or iChat. Or you can try it out via a web client that we have set up at
chat.metafilter.com.
The key thing you need to know is your MetaFilter Jabber ID. That's an
all lowercase string like this:
[your username]@chat.metafilter.com. The group chat room is called
MeFi, and if you need the full address for your client it's
mefi@conference.chat.metafilter.com.

1. Log in to the Jabber server just like you'd add another account like Yahoo/AIM
2. Once logged in, go to file - join group chat
3. Once you get the window for that, select the jabber server from the pulldown and type these things in
Chat Room Name: mefi
Server: conference.chat.metafilter.com
Handle: your-username-in-lowercase
4. Then click join. Should work. Let us know here if it doesn't.
